Major Duties and Responsibilities:

Undertake the investigation of service requests and identify contravention of legislation and corrective action to be taken. This will include taking the appropriate action in line with the relevant policies, procedures and legislation in relation to appeals, infection, accidents, risk or other circumstances within the general purview of the section. Inspect or visit vehicles, stalls, plant or equipment.

Carry out the enforcement of legislation and other powers in a timely and efficient manner, as may be required in line with service and statutory legal guidelines. This will include the presentation of evidence at legal and other quasi judicial hearings. Initiate legal action where appropriate advising the Legal Service of technical considerations and contraventions.

To prepare reports, statements, correspondence, briefs, plans and statistics as required and to keep a daily record of work undertaken.

Liaise with officers within Regulatory Services, council services, outside organisations, companies and individuals in order to deliver an effective Environmental Health Service.

Ensure the Group Manager is kept fully informed on any aspect of work which is controversial, political, strategic, financial or otherwise of a sensitive or highly complex nature.

Keep up-to-date with changes in legislation, policies, attitudes and techniques relevant to their service groups.

Assist in the preparation and execution of publicity campaigns and educational work.

Assist at meetings, working parties, public meetings, exhibitions or demonstrations

Carry out specialist environmental health duties as requested and in accordance with experience and training.

Carry out research or survey work related to the work of the Environmental Health Department. Participate in specialist project teams as required.

To recommend legal action such as prosecutions in line with service and statutory legal guidelines.

To undertake and assist in sampling products and materials.

To liase with officers within this and other departments and organisations , and where necessary obtain warrants from J.Ps. Act as lead officer in making decisions and in coordinating these duties on behalf of the service.

To undertake or assist other officers in the section in research surveys related to the work of the environmental health section.

To understand and operate to correct procedures any equipment within the section commensurate with the general level of responsibility of the post.

To be responsible for successfully completing caseloads with minimal daily supervision or guidance.

To contribute to the formulation of best practice and assist in the drafting of technical procedures and recommending service improvements falling within their area of work.

To lead in using tact, persuasion and assertiveness skills to defuse highly confrontational situations and to achieve reductions in noise and other nuisances and resolve complaints.

To act as lead officer when mediating between complainant and offender in sensitive and/or highly charged climates and in difficult environmental situations.

To monitor and instruct contractors carrying out work for the council.

Purpose of Job: To provide technical professional environmental health services with the overall aim of protecting and improving the health and wellbeing of every resident, worker and visitor within the Borough.
